Hospitality Ministries
Greeters & Ushers
Our greeters and ushers extend a warm welcome to parishioners and visitors at every Mass. They assist with seating, distribute bulletins, and help maintain a reverent and organized worship space.
New Member Welcome Committee
This team helps new parishioners feel at home by providing welcome materials, hosting events, and connecting them with parish life.
PrimeTimers
A ministry for parishioners aged 50 and older, PrimeTimers offers monthly gatherings that include spiritual, educational, and social activities. It’s a great way to build friendships and stay engaged in parish life.
Care Notes Ministry
This ministry provides thoughtful literature in the Narthex to support individuals and families facing grief, stress, or life transitions.
Grief Ministry
Supporting families after the loss of a loved one, this ministry offers prayer, condolence cards, home visits, and a Remembrance Mass.
Meals Ministry
Volunteers prepare and deliver meals to parishioners during times of illness, recovery, or family need, offering comfort and care through food and fellowship.
Widows’ Ministry
This group provides support and companionship to widowed parishioners through prayer, social events, and shared experiences.
Outreach Ministries
Matt Talbot Kitchen & Outreach
St. Joseph youth and adult volunteers serve meals at Matt Talbot Kitchen on the fourth Sunday of each month. Casserole donations and helping hands are always welcome.
